The Math That Keeps the House Smiling
Take the 40× rollover on Playgrand’s “free” £10 bonus. Multiply £10 by 40, you need £400 in turnover. If you gamble at a modest £20 per session, you’ll need 20 sessions – roughly two weeks of disciplined play just to clear a tiny gift.
William Hill’s welcome package is a classic case study: a £30 bonus with a 25× playthrough, meaning you must gamble £750. For the average player betting £50 per week, that’s 15 weeks of bankroll erosion before the bonus ever sees the light of day.
Because the casino’s profit margin on each spin hovers around 5%, the expected loss on a £50 stake is £2.50. Over 200 spins, you’re down £500 – a far cry from the headline “free cash”.
